Military Intelligence, also known as Intel or Games & Theory, is an elite top-secret special operations branch and Military Intelligence of the United Citizens Federation. Intel is charged with gathering information on hostiles, such as the Bugs, and providing it to other units in order to sort it through and to better understand the enemy.
Intel has its own group of psychics called Psi Ops as a core and leadership branch and often utilizes them to collect data. Intel also calculates casualties and survival rates. However, Intel is rarely correct, such as at the Battle of Klendathu where Intel believed that the plasma fired at the ships was "only random and light"; a fact that was proven wrong when many shots of plasma tore through the hulls of Fleet's ships. Intel values information more than human life and has an uneasy relationship with other branches. Intel often conducts high-priority top-secret missions of which commanders in other branches are unaware such as the development of the bio-engineered X-Bug as part of an offensive against the Arachnids on the planet Hesperus.

Notes[]
- Intel's color is black and its uniforms bear a resemblance to SS uniforms.
- Although it's never been officially confirmed, since there is a Fleet Intelligence division there is most likely also a Mobile Infantry Intelligence division. Considering that there have been Military Intelligence Officers that use Mobile Infantry ranks and others that use Fleet ranks, it would make sense that Intel Officers would belong to one division or the other.
- There are two psychic divisions. The first one is referred to as "Psi Ops" as seen in the Starship Troopers 2005 video game and is the main psychic operations and warfare division of Military Intelligence, and the second one is referred to as "Psi Corps" as seen in Starship Troopers 2: Hero of the Federation and is a joint subdivision of both Mobile Infantry & Military Intelligence that consists of psychic Intel officers assigned to Mobile Infantry units.
- While some members of Military Intelligence are selected to be recruited into it right away (like Carl Jenkins), it appears that it's also possible for members of Mobile Infantry and Fleet to be able to join Military Intelligence later in their career. Evidence for this can be found in Starship Troopers 3: Marauder, where it's mentioned that Enolo Phid was in Fleet before joining Military Intelligence (where she eventually became the division chief of Fleet Intelligence). It's also possible that Dix Hauser was in the Mobile Infantry before joining Military Intelligence as well since it's mentioned that he previously worked under Johnny Rico at Terran Command.
- Carl Jenkins is referred to by the title of Minister of Paranormal Warfare in Starship Troopers: Invasion. Although it is widely assumed, there is no actual division called the Ministry of Paranormal Warfare. Carl's title denotes his position within Military Intelligence being the leader of all psychic warfare (and therefore would fall under the Psi Ops division), his title is not indicative of an entirely new division.
